Cask at GBBF '18, day 3, 09/08/18. Hazed golden yellow with an off white covering. Nose is lemon rind, damp hay, stale bread, tropical fruit esters. Taste comprises earthy citric peel, green berry must, damp cloth, lemon tinged straw, grains, hay bale. Medium bodied, fine carbonation, semi drying close with a mild lactic tang. Ok simple sour.

ABV: 5.5%. Murky medium orange colour with a small to average, frothy, fair lacing, mostly diminishing, off-white head. Aroma is moderate malty, pale malt, caramel, moderate orange, zesty, lime, pink guava, moderate yeasty, tart - citrus. Flavor is moderate sweet and light acidic with a average to long duration, tart, zesty, citric, lime, orange, pink guava. Body is medium, texture is oily to watery, carbonation is flat. [20180809]

Cask at the GBBF 2018 day 3 09/08/2018. A translucent golden orange coloured pour with a a loose white head. Aroma is green berries, gooseberry wheat, grassy. Flavour is composed of semi sweet, white grape, tangy green apple, pinch of salt. Palate is tangy green apple, highish carbonation. Bruised semi sweet. Meh.

Cask at GBBF 2018. Low key but tart vinous aroma. Opaque amber. Thick creamy off-white head. Sour it not overly so. Smooth. Some underlying creamyness. Thick bodied. Creamy. Soft to flat. Long finish. Easy drinking sour.

Cask at GBBF 2018. It pours clear golden with a small white head. The aroma is earthy, sweaty, tart, musty, apricot, nectarine and lactic. The taste is dry, soft, sour, tart, tangy, umami, apricot, peach, earthy, lactic and bracing acidity with a drying finish. Medium body and fine carbonation. Fair.

GBBF Day 3. Cask. Light haze on this gold beer, small pale cream colour head. Palate is light and mildly dry, decent fine carbonation. Light lemony tartness. Little lemon sherbet. Mild white wine. Modest savoury vibe. Light semi crisp finish. Tidy.
